the90thminute.com 10/26/2009 — The Major League Soccer 2009 regular season finished on Sunday, October 25, 2009. The playoff match-ups are now set with Columbus, Salt Lake, New England, Chivas, Los Angeles, Chicago, Seattle, and Houston qualifying. The Los Angeles Galaxy are the top seed in the Western Conference and will ...

DC United president fined for critical comments (AP)Yahoo! Sports - MLS News 10/29/2009
D.C. United president Kevin Payne has been fined $5,000 by Major League Soccer after comments deemed detrimental to the public image of the league. The MLS did not say what comments triggered the punishment Thursday, but Payne had been critical of the ...

Sounders, Dynamo play 0-0 draw in playoff openerThe Seattle Times: Sports 10/30/2009
Blood, noise and yellow cards outnumbered scoring chances as the expansion Seattle Sounders debuted in the MLS playoffs with a 0-0 draw against the Houston Dynamo on Thursday night in the first match of a home-and-home, aggregate-goals set.
